Edith Wharton lived in France during World War I, visiting combat zones and hospitals and working with refugee and children's relief organizations. She wrote prodigiously about the war - dispatches, feature articles, and poems. Julie Olin-Ammentorp reclaims Wharton's war writings and places her in the company of other ""Great War"" writers.
